Athletics & Recreation mourns the loss of Jeff Kyle, Queen’s Football alumnus

Athletics & Recreation and the Queen's Football program were saddened to learn of the passing of Jeff Kyle on April 18, 2024, following a lengthy battle with cancer. Kyle was a Queen's Football alumnus, member of the Red Banner Society, and Chair of the Sports Marketing Advisory Committee at Queen's.

Kyle played for Queen's Football from 1980-1984, helping Queen's win three Dunsmore Cups at OQIFC Champions. Kyle was remembered for a key interception in Queen's 1983 Dunsmore Cup win.
 
1983 Queen's Golden Gaels Football Team


Kyle had an outstanding football career at Queen's, and developed lifetime bonds with his Queen's Football teammates.

After graduating from Queen's, Kyle was part of a team of business leaders that successfully brought NHL hockey back to Ottawa in 1990. Kyle helped build the Ottawa Senators' brand over 20 years as the team's vice-president of marketing.

Kyle is survived by his wife Joanne, his children Cody and Jordan, father Bill, his siblings Jay (Lori) and Kelly (Dan), and his nieces and nephews.
